API 参考 / @142vip/data-source / DataSourceManager
类: DataSourceManager
数据源管理器
theme_extended_by
VipAliGatewayApi
VipDTableApi
VipDtStackApi
VipHttpApi
VipClickhouse
VipDameng
VipIbmDB
VipKingBase
VipSqlServer
VipMysql
VipOracle
VipPostgreSql
VipCsv
构造函数
构造函数
new DataSourceManager():
DataSourceManager
返回
DataSourceManager
方法
getConnectionData()
getConnectionData(
_options
):Promise
<DataSourceParseResponse
<unknown
>>
定义于: data-source.manager.ts:33
参数
_options
unknown
返回
Promise
<DataSourceParseResponse
<unknown
>>
getDataBaseNameList()
getDataBaseNameList():
Promise
<DataSourceParseResponse
<string
[]>>
定义于: data-source.manager.ts:15
返回
Promise
<DataSourceParseResponse
<string
[]>>
getTableColumns()
getTableColumns(
_tableName
,_schema?
):Promise
<DataSourceParseResponse
<DataSourceColumn
[]>>
定义于: data-source.manager.ts:29
获取表字段列表
参数
_tableName
string
_schema?
string
返回
Promise
<DataSourceParseResponse
<DataSourceColumn
[]>>
getTableNames()
getTableNames():
Promise
<DataSourceParseResponse
<DataSourceTable
[]>>
定义于: data-source.manager.ts:22
获取表名列表
返回
Promise
<DataSourceParseResponse
<DataSourceTable
[]>>
parseData()
parseData():
Promise
<DataSourceParseResponse
<unknown
>>
返回
Promise
<DataSourceParseResponse
<unknown
>>
testConnect()
testConnect():
Promise
<DataSourceParseResponse
<unknown
>>
定义于: data-source.manager.ts:11
返回
Promise
<DataSourceParseResponse
<unknown
>>